Home
last modified time | relevance | path

Searched refs:SparseMultiSet (Results 1 – 12 of 12) sorted by relevance

/openbsd-src/gnu/llvm/llvm/include/llvm/ADT/
H A DSparseMultiSet.h86 class SparseMultiSet {
192 SparseMultiSet() = default;
193 SparseMultiSet(const SparseMultiSet &) = delete;
194 SparseMultiSet &operator=(const SparseMultiSet &) = delete;
195 ~SparseMultiSet() { free(Sparse); } in ~SparseMultiSet()
220 friend class SparseMultiSet; variable
311 using iterator = iterator_base<SparseMultiSet *>;
312 using const_iterator = iterator_base<const SparseMultiSet *>;
380 iterator I = const_cast<SparseMultiSet*>(this)->findIndex(KeyIndexOf(Key)); in find()
/openbsd-src/gnu/llvm/llvm/include/llvm/CodeGen/
H A DScheduleDAGInstrs.h91 SparseMultiSet<PhysRegSUOper, identity<unsigned>, uint16_t>;
102 using VReg2SUnitMultiMap = SparseMultiSet<VReg2SUnit, VirtReg2IndexFunctor>;
105 SparseMultiSet<VReg2SUnitOperIdx, VirtReg2IndexFunctor>;
/openbsd-src/gnu/llvm/llvm/docs/
H A DProgrammersManual.rst2059 llvm/ADT/SparseMultiSet.h
2062 SparseMultiSet adds multiset behavior to SparseSet, while retaining SparseSet's
2067 SparseMultiSet is useful for algorithms that need very fast
/openbsd-src/distrib/sets/lists/comp/
H A Dclang.amd641038 ./usr/include/llvm/ADT/SparseMultiSet.h
H A Dclang.macppc1037 ./usr/include/llvm/ADT/SparseMultiSet.h
H A Dclang.loongson1037 ./usr/include/llvm/ADT/SparseMultiSet.h
H A Dclang.octeon1037 ./usr/include/llvm/ADT/SparseMultiSet.h
H A Dclang.arm641038 ./usr/include/llvm/ADT/SparseMultiSet.h
H A Dclang.powerpc641036 ./usr/include/llvm/ADT/SparseMultiSet.h
H A Dclang.armv71036 ./usr/include/llvm/ADT/SparseMultiSet.h
H A Dclang.i3861036 ./usr/include/llvm/ADT/SparseMultiSet.h
H A Dclang.sparc641037 ./usr/include/llvm/ADT/SparseMultiSet.h